Faucet Repair in Denver, CO
Faucet repair services address issues related to leaking, dripping, or malfunctioning kitchen and bathroom faucets. These projects typically involve fixing or replacing worn-out washers, seals, cartridges, or other internal components to restore proper function and prevent water waste. Homeowners often seek faucet repair when experiencing persistent leaks, difficulty turning the handle, low water pressure, or unusual noises during operation. Understanding the specific problem, the type of faucet installed, and whether parts are accessible can help property owners communicate effectively when requesting service.
Before requesting faucet repair, property owners should assess the nature of the issue and consider the age and condition of the fixture. It’s useful to identify if the leak is continuous or intermittent and whether there are any visible signs of damage or corrosion. Knowing the faucet brand and model can facilitate a smoother repair process, especially if replacement parts are needed. Clear information about the problem helps ensure that the repair service can address the issue efficiently and effectively.

Faucet Repair Questions
Why is my faucet dripping? A dripping faucet often indicates worn-out washers, damaged cartridges, or loose parts that need replacement or tightening.
How can I tell if my faucet needs repair? Signs include leaks, reduced water flow, unusual noises, or visible corrosion around the faucet base.
What types of faucet repairs are common? Common repairs involve fixing leaks, replacing cartridges, repairing or replacing handles, and addressing corrosion or mineral buildup.
Is it better to repair or replace a faucet? Repair is usually suitable for minor issues, while replacement may be considered for older or extensively damaged faucets for better durability.
